Enemy resists don't really affect the damage of augs, unless you are fighting an enemy with like 1500 resists or something (The augs are -1000?)

Likewise, the line of spells for bards/shamans/whatever that hate added really don't actually do anything because a) Resists are capped, b) even if they were, most custom spells are unresistable, and c) The only enemy spells that actually do noticeable damage are the various poisons, which are instantly cured by like 2 paladin swings. Even if the DoTs weren't instantly curable, resistances don't actually reduce damage from a DoT that has already landed on you.
